Licensing Program Analysts (LPA) Brian Balisi conducted an unannounced required annual visit. This annual had a specific emphasis on infection control practices and procedures. Upon arrival LPA met Administrator Cynthia Fernandez and Carlos Guillen Program Director and explained the reason for the visit.

The LPA, along with Carlos toured the physical plant areas inside and outside at approximately 10am to ensure there are no health and safety hazards and the facility is in compliance with Title 22 Regulations. There were (3) clients inside the facility participating for services. Administrator stated majority of clients participate with the program via zoom.

Kitchen appliances appeared to be in operable condition at this time. The facility has a sufficient supply of perishable and non-perishable food properly stored. All knives and cleaning supplies were observed to be inaccessible at time of visit. LPA observed a storage room, which stored PPE, cleaning supplies, emergency supplies, and other facility supplies at this time.

Public restrooms were observed to be clean and sanitary and in operating condition. The LPA observed sufficient amounts of soap and paper products in each restroom, as well as hand washing posters. Hot water measured between 108 - 113 degrees Fahrenheit.

In the common areas, walls and flooring were checked for cleanliness and good condition. At the time of the visit, common seating area and office furniture were observed to be in good condition. Chairs were observed to be at least 6 (six) feet apart for social distancing. The LPA observed the required postings throughout the facility. Fire extinguishers were observed to be serviced within the last year. Carbon / Fire detectors were also observed to be working at the time of visit. LPA observed a large open area in which program activities are provided, as well as multiple multi-function rooms and offices. Furniture's were observed in good repair. Other equipment used for activities appears to be in adequate condition. At approx 11:15am, LPA observed staff conducting zoom classes in one of the offices. LPA did not observe any obstructions or hazards during the visit.

There is a shaded patio in the rear of the facility next to the parking lot. LPA observed outdoor furniture appropriate for outdoor use. There is a gate that surrounds the exterior of the building and parking lot. LPA observed gate to be open at this time. LPA did not observe any obstructions to exits at this time.

INFECTION CONTROL: During today’s visit, the LPA spoke with the Administrator regarding the facility’s infection control practices. Upon entry, the facility has a single entry point for symptom screening. The LPA observed an adequate supply of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) and the facility is able to obtain additional supplies as needed. The facility’s cleaning protocol is sufficient. If needed, the facility has the capacity to designate a single isolation room if the facility has a confirmed case of COVID-19. The facility’s policies and procedures as it pertains to infection control are adequate at this time.

Exit interview conducted. Report issued and sent via email.
